Hall Of Fame Sorry For ‘Inadvertent’ Guns N’ Roses Tweet
The ‘classic’ Guns N’ Roses line-up might be playing live at the Rock And Roll Hall Of Fame after all. A tweet by Hall Of Fame induction ceremony musical director Paul Shaffer that said Guns “will not be performing” at the event has now been confirmed as bogus.
We suspected as much when we first reported this story last Friday (March 9).
Now, a Hall Of Fame spokesperson has revealed that, although the post came from Shaffer’s account, the musical director himself was not directly responsible for the tweet:
“Please know this tweet did not come from Mr Shaffer, as his Twitter account is in conjunction with his syndicated radio feature with our network, and all tweets are handled by one of our staff members. No one is exactly sure what will happen at the induction ceremony, and we apologise for the inadvertent tweet.”
The Rock And Roll Hall Of Fame induction ceremony takes place in Cleveland on April 14.
